Colin Currie—hailed as “the world’s finest and most daring percussionist” by The Spectator, “an athlete and a star” by The Guardian, and a musician who’s “at the summit of percussion performance today” by Gramophone—makes his highly anticipated Festival debut by giving the Festival’s first-ever solo percussion recital. His wide-ranging recital repertoire includes Rolf Wallin’s Realismos Mágicos for marimba, Andy Akiho’s Spiel for glockenspiel, and a new work by the exciting young British composer Dani Howard.
KEVIN VOLANS Asanga
DANI HOWARD New Work for Solo Percussion (US Premiere)
TANSY DAVIES Dark Ground
ANDY AKIHO Spiel
TOSHIO HOSOKAWA Reminiscence
ROLF WALLIN Realismos Mágicos
